[Cu] CBI Morning Review - 2008/12/31 Copper Market

SHANGHAI, Dec. 31 (CBI China) -- U.S. stock market became strong, while the U.S. dollar weakened, LME copper prices were boosted to rebound slightly, the transactions will remain slim before New Year. The inventory increased by 650 mt and the total inventories were 337,350 mt. SHFE copper fluctuated slightly following the trend of LME copper. As to spot goods, the suppliers were reluctant to sell, the market transactions were moderate. CBI believes copper prices remained stable before New Year, however, along with more production suspension of the downstream processing enterprises after the Holiday, copper prices are likely to fluctuate significantly.
